|
@@ -135,7 +135,7 @@
|
|
|
</div>
|
|
|
</div>
|
|
|
<div class="bxo">
|
|
|
- <div class="flptit">对比结果显示</div>
|
|
|
+ <div class="flptit">对比结果</div>
|
|
|
<div class="second fjjksdfjk" style="margin-left: 30px">
|
|
|
<el-table
|
|
|
:data="compareResultsData"
|
|
@@ -143,9 +143,9 @@
|
|
|
style="width: 100%"
|
|
|
stripe
|
|
|
>
|
|
|
- <el-table-column prop="auditingId" label="合同"></el-table-column>
|
|
|
- <el-table-column prop="auditingId" label="项目"></el-table-column>
|
|
|
- <el-table-column prop="opinion" label="结果"></el-table-column>
|
|
|
+ <el-table-column prop="contractCode" label="合同"></el-table-column>
|
|
|
+ <el-table-column prop="item" label="项目"></el-table-column>
|
|
|
+ <el-table-column prop="result" label="结果"></el-table-column>
|
|
|
</el-table>
|
|
|
</div>
|
|
|
</div>
|
|
@@ -186,6 +186,11 @@ export default {
|
|
|
var invoiceCode = self.queryModel.invoiceCode;
|
|
|
var supplier = self.queryModel.supplier;
|
|
|
|
|
|
+ //初始化列表
|
|
|
+ self.contractData = [];
|
|
|
+ self.purBillVouchData = [];
|
|
|
+ self.compareResultsData = [];
|
|
|
+
|
|
|
//合同列表
|
|
|
if (contractCode != "" || supplier != "") {
|
|
|
var formData1 = new FormData();
|
|
@@ -217,14 +222,12 @@ export default {
|
|
|
// self.$message.error(error + "");
|
|
|
});
|
|
|
}
|
|
|
-
|
|
|
- if (contractCode == "" && invoiceCode == "" && supplier == "") {
|
|
|
- self.contractData = [];
|
|
|
- self.purBillVouchData = [];
|
|
|
- }
|
|
|
},
|
|
|
handleReset(name) {
|
|
|
this.$refs[name].resetFields();
|
|
|
+ this.contractData = [];
|
|
|
+ this.purBillVouchData = [];
|
|
|
+ this.compareResultsData = [];
|
|
|
},
|
|
|
contractHandleCurrentChange(val) {
|
|
|
this.contractCurrentRow = val;
|
|
@@ -271,7 +274,7 @@ export default {
|
|
|
.compareResults(formData)
|
|
|
.then(function (response) {
|
|
|
var jsonData = response.data.data;
|
|
|
- self.compareResultsData = jsonData.data;
|
|
|
+ self.compareResultsData = jsonData;
|
|
|
})
|
|
|
.catch((error) => {
|
|
|
// self.$message.error(error + "");
|